I have flown both a early and late 2000 for about 5 years now and have really enjoyed it. It does everything that my company has asked it to do with excellent results. In fact, management decided to replace them with the 2000EX EASy's so I guess they think it's a good machine as well. It operates out of a shorter runways and goes where we need it with 1 stop to Europe. Good systems for the most part, quiet cabin and cockpit, good apu, etc. 410, 430 are basic altitudes for operating. One of the major problems is climb rates in mid level altitudes especially with a/i on but I have flown several jets that have those issues as well. Support from Dassault has been very good. We had some problems with engine reserves (spares) but like most problems eventually worked its way out. Dispatchability has been nearly perfect.
FSI at TEB has some great guys (George P). School is good with no big surprises there especially now that DFW has been on line for a few years and Simuflite is expanding
